| /***************************************************************************** | |||
| * desc_24.h: ISO/IEC 13818-1 Descriptor 0x24 (Content labeling descriptor) | |||
| ***************************************************************************** | |||

| /* | |||
| * Normative references: | |||
| * - ISO/IEC 13818-1:2007(E) (MPEG-2 Systems) | |||
| */ | |||
| #ifndef __BITSTREAM_MPEG_DESC_24_H__ | |||
| #define __BITSTREAM_MPEG_DESC_24_H__ | |||
| #include <inttypes.h> /* PRIu64 */ | |||
| #include <bitstream/common.h> | |||
| #include <bitstream/mpeg/psi/descriptors.h> | |||
| #ifdef __cplusplus | |||
| extern "C" | |||
| { | |||
| #endif | |||
| /***************************************************************************** | |||
| * Descriptor 0x24 (Content labeling descriptor) | |||
| *****************************************************************************/ | |||
| #define DESC24_HEADER_SIZE (DESC_HEADER_SIZE + 3) | |||
| static inline void desc24_init(uint8_t *p_desc) | |||
| { | |||
| desc_set_tag(p_desc, 0x24); | |||
| } | |||
| static inline uint16_t desc24_get_metadata_application_format(const uint8_t *p_desc) | |||
| { | |||
| return (p_desc[2] << 8) | p_desc[3]; | |||
| } | |||
| static inline void desc24_set_metadata_application_format(uint8_t *p_desc, uint16_t i_format) | |||
| { | |||
| p_desc[2] = (i_format >> 8) & 0xff; | |||
| p_desc[3] = i_format & 0xff; | |||
| } | |||
| static inline uint32_t desc24_get_metadata_application_format_identifier(const uint8_t *p_desc) | |||
| { | |||
| if (desc24_get_metadata_application_format(p_desc) == 0xffff) | |||
| return (p_desc[4] << 24) | (p_desc[5] << 16) | (p_desc[6] << 8) | p_desc[7]; | |||
| else | |||
| return 0; | |||
| } | |||
| static inline void desc24_set_metadata_application_format_identifier(uint8_t *p_desc, uint32_t i_identifier) | |||
| { | |||
| if (desc24_get_metadata_application_format(p_desc) != 0xffff) | |||
| return; | |||
| p_desc[4] = (i_identifier >> 24) & 0xff; | |||
| p_desc[5] = (i_identifier >> 16) & 0xff; | |||
| p_desc[6] = (i_identifier >> 8) & 0xff; | |||
| p_desc[7] = i_identifier & 0xff; | |||
| } | |||
| #define __ofs1 \ | |||
| (4 + (desc24_get_metadata_application_format(p_desc) == 0xffff ? 4 : 0)) | |||
| static inline bool desc24_get_content_reference_id_record_flag(const uint8_t *p_desc) | |||
| { | |||
| return (p_desc[__ofs1] & 0x80) == 0x80; | |||
| } | |||
| static inline void desc24_set_content_reference_id_record_flag(uint8_t *p_desc, bool b_flag) | |||
| { | |||
| uint8_t ofs = __ofs1; | |||
| p_desc[ofs] = (b_flag ? (p_desc[ofs] | 0x80) : (p_desc[ofs] &~ 0x80)) | 0x07; | |||
| } | |||
| static inline uint8_t desc24_get_content_time_base_indicator(const uint8_t *p_desc) | |||
| { | |||
| return (p_desc[__ofs1] >> 3) & 0x0f; | |||
| } | |||
| static inline void desc24_set_content_time_base_indicator(uint8_t *p_desc, uint8_t i_indicator) | |||
| { | |||
| uint8_t ofs = __ofs1; | |||
| p_desc[ofs] = (p_desc[ofs] & 0x80) | ((i_indicator & 0x0f) << 3) | 0x07; | |||
| } | |||
| static inline uint8_t desc24_get_content_reference_id_length(const uint8_t *p_desc) | |||
| { | |||
| return desc24_get_content_reference_id_record_flag(p_desc) ? p_desc[__ofs1 + 1] : 0; | |||
| } | |||
| static inline const uint8_t *desc24_get_content_reference_id_data(const uint8_t *p_desc) | |||
| { | |||
| return desc24_get_content_reference_id_record_flag(p_desc) ? p_desc + __ofs1 + 2 : NULL; | |||
| } | |||
| static inline const uint8_t *desc24_get_content_reference_id(const uint8_t *p_desc, uint8_t *i_length) | |||
| { | |||
| *i_length = desc24_get_content_reference_id_length(p_desc); | |||
| return desc24_get_content_reference_id_data(p_desc); | |||
| } | |||
| static inline void desc24_set_content_reference_id_record(uint8_t *p_desc, uint8_t i_length, uint8_t *p_data) | |||
| { | |||
| if (desc24_get_content_reference_id_record_flag(p_desc)) { | |||
| uint8_t ofs = __ofs1; | |||
| p_desc[ofs + 1] = i_length; | |||
| memcpy(p_desc + ofs + 2, p_data, i_length); | |||
| } | |||
| } | |||
| #define __ofs2 \ | |||
| (__ofs1 + 1 + \ | |||
| (desc24_get_content_reference_id_record_flag(p_desc) \ | |||
| ? 1 + desc24_get_content_reference_id_length(p_desc) \ | |||
| : 0 \ | |||
| ) \ | |||
| ) | |||
| static inline uint64_t desc24_get_content_time_base_value(const uint8_t *p_desc)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| if (i_indicator == 1 || i_indicator == 2) { | |||
| uint8_t ofs = __ofs2; | |||
| return (uint64_t)( | |||
| (((uint64_t)p_desc[ofs] & 0x01ull) << 32) | | |||
| ((uint64_t)p_desc[ofs + 1] << 24) | | |||
| ((uint64_t)p_desc[ofs + 2] << 16) | | |||
| ((uint64_t)p_desc[ofs + 3] << 8) | | |||
| (uint64_t)p_desc[ofs + 4] | |||
| ); | |||
| } else { | |||
| return 0; | |||
| } | |||
| } | |||
| static inline void desc24_set_content_time_base_value(uint8_t *p_desc, uint64_t i_value)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| if (i_indicator == 1 || i_indicator == 2) { | |||
| uint8_t ofs = __ofs2; | |||
| p_desc[ofs + 0] = 0xfe | ((i_value >> 32) & 0x01); | |||
| p_desc[ofs + 1] = (i_value >> 24) & 0xff; | |||
| p_desc[ofs + 2] = (i_value >> 16) & 0xff; | |||
| p_desc[ofs + 3] = (i_value >> 8) & 0xff; | |||
| p_desc[ofs + 4] = i_value & 0xff; | |||
| } | |||
| } | |||
| static inline uint64_t desc24_get_metadata_time_base_value(const uint8_t *p_desc)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| if (i_indicator == 1 || i_indicator == 2) { | |||
| uint8_t ofs = __ofs2 + 5; | |||
| return (uint64_t)( | |||
| (((uint64_t)p_desc[ofs] & 0x01ull) << 32) | | |||
| ((uint64_t)p_desc[ofs + 1] << 24) | | |||
| ((uint64_t)p_desc[ofs + 2] << 16) | | |||
| ((uint64_t)p_desc[ofs + 3] << 8) | | |||
| (uint64_t)p_desc[ofs + 4] | |||
| ); | |||
| } else { | |||
| return 0; | |||
| } | |||
| } | |||
| static inline void desc24_set_metadata_time_base_value(uint8_t *p_desc, uint64_t i_value)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| if (i_indicator == 1 || i_indicator == 2) { | |||
| uint8_t ofs = __ofs2 + 5; | |||
| p_desc[ofs + 0] = 0xfe | ((i_value >> 32) & 0x01); | |||
| p_desc[ofs + 1] = (i_value >> 24) & 0xff; | |||
| p_desc[ofs + 2] = (i_value >> 16) & 0xff; | |||
| p_desc[ofs + 3] = (i_value >> 8) & 0xff; | |||
| p_desc[ofs + 4] = i_value & 0xff; | |||
| } | |||
| } | |||
| static inline uint8_t desc24_get_content_id(const uint8_t *p_desc)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| if (i_indicator == 2) { | |||
| uint8_t ofs = __ofs2 + 10; | |||
| return p_desc[ofs] & 0x7f; | |||
| } else { | |||
| return 0; | |||
| } | |||
| } | |||
| static inline void desc24_set_content_id(uint8_t *p_desc, uint8_t i_content_id)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| if (i_indicator == 2) { | |||
| uint8_t ofs = __ofs2 + 10; | |||
| p_desc[ofs + 0] = 0x80 | i_content_id; | |||
| } | |||
| } | |||
| static inline uint8_t desc24_get_time_base_association_data_length(const uint8_t *p_desc)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| return (i_indicator >= 3 && i_indicator <= 7) ? p_desc[__ofs2] : 0; | |||
| } | |||
| static inline const uint8_t *desc24_get_time_base_association_data(const uint8_t *p_desc)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| return (i_indicator >= 3 && i_indicator <= 7) ? p_desc + 1 + __ofs2 : NULL; | |||
| } | |||
| static inline const uint8_t *desc24_get_time_base_association(const uint8_t *p_desc, uint8_t *i_length) | |||
| { | |||
| *i_length = desc24_get_time_base_association_data_length(p_desc); | |||
| return desc24_get_time_base_association_data(p_desc); | |||
| } | |||
| static inline void desc24_set_time_base_association(uint8_t *p_desc, uint8_t i_length, uint8_t *p_data) | |||
| { |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| if (i_indicator >= 3 && i_indicator <= 7) { | |||
| uint8_t ofs = __ofs2; | |||
| p_desc[ofs] = i_length; | |||
| memcpy(p_desc + ofs + 1, p_data, i_length); | |||
| } | |||
| } | |||
| #undef __ofs1 | |||
| #undef __ofs2 | |||
| static inline int desc24_calc_length(const uint8_t *p_desc) | |||
| { | |||
| int i_length = DESC24_HEADER_SIZE - DESC_HEADER_SIZE; | |||
| uint8_t i_indicator = desc24_get_content_time_base_indicator(p_desc); | |||
| if (desc24_get_metadata_application_format(p_desc) == 0xffff) | |||
| i_length += 4; | |||
| if (desc24_get_content_reference_id_record_flag(p_desc)) | |||
| i_length += 1 + desc24_get_content_reference_id_length(p_desc); | |||
| if (i_indicator == 1 || i_indicator == 2) | |||
| i_length += 10; | |||
| if (i_indicator == 2) | |||
| i_length += 1; | |||
| if (i_indicator >= 3 && i_indicator <= 7) | |||
| i_length += 1 + desc24_get_time_base_association_data_length(p_desc); | |||
| return i_length; | |||
| } | |||
| static inline bool desc24_validate(const uint8_t *p_desc) | |||
| { | |||
| return desc24_calc_length(p_desc) <= desc_get_length(p_desc); | |||
| } | |||
| static inline void desc24_set_length(uint8_t *p_desc) | |||
| { | |||
| desc_set_length(p_desc, desc24_calc_length(p_desc)); | |||
| } | |||
| static inline void desc24_print(const uint8_t *p_desc, f_print pf_print, | |||
| void *opaque, print_type_t i_print_type) | |||
| { | |||
| uint8_t i; | |||
| uint8_t i_content_reference_id_length; | |||
| uint8_t i_time_base_association_data_length; | |||
| const uint8_t *p_content_reference_id = desc24_get_content_reference_id(p_desc, &i_content_reference_id_length); | |||
| const uint8_t *p_time_base_association_data = desc24_get_time_base_association(p_desc, &i_time_base_association_data_length); | |||
| char psz_content[2 * 255 + 1]; | |||
| char psz_time_base[2 * 255 + 1]; | |||
| for (i = 0; i < i_content_reference_id_length; i++) | |||
| sprintf(psz_content + 2 * i, "%02x", p_content_reference_id[i]); | |||
| psz_content[2 * i] = '\0'; | |||
| for (i = 0; i < i_time_base_association_data_length; i++) | |||
| sprintf(psz_time_base + 2 * i, "%02x", p_time_base_association_data[i]); | |||
| psz_time_base[2 * i] = '\0'; | |||
| switch (i_print_type) { | |||
| case PRINT_XML: | |||
| pf_print(opaque, | |||
| "<CONTENT_LABELING_DESC metadata_application_format=\"0x%04x\"" | |||
| " metadata_application_format_identifier=\"0x%08x\"" | |||
| " content_reference_id_record_flag=\"%u\"" | |||
| " content_reference_id_record_length=\"%u\"" | |||
| " content_reference_id_record=\"%s\"" | |||
| " content_time_base_indicator=\"%u\"" | |||
| " content_time_base_value=\"%"PRIu64"\"" | |||
| " metadata_time_base_value=\"%"PRIu64"\"" | |||
| " content_id=\"%u\"" | |||
| " time_base_association_data_length=\"%u\"" | |||
| " time_base_association_data=\"%s\"/>", | |||
| desc24_get_metadata_application_format(p_desc), | |||
| desc24_get_metadata_application_format_identifier(p_desc), | |||
| desc24_get_content_reference_id_record_flag(p_desc), | |||
| desc24_get_content_reference_id_length(p_desc), | |||
| psz_content, // desc24_get_content_reference_id_data(p_desc) | |||
| desc24_get_content_time_base_indicator(p_desc), | |||
| desc24_get_content_time_base_value(p_desc), | |||
| desc24_get_metadata_time_base_value(p_desc), | |||
| desc24_get_content_id(p_desc), | |||
| desc24_get_time_base_association_data_length(p_desc), | |||
| psz_time_base // desc24_get_time_base_association_data(p_desc) | |||
| ); | |||
| break; | |||
| default: | |||
| pf_print(opaque, | |||
| " - desc 24 content_labeling metadata_application_format=0x%04x" | |||
| " metadata_application_format_identifier=0x%08x" | |||
| " content_reference_id_record_flag=%u" | |||
| " content_reference_id_record_length=%u" | |||
| " content_reference_id_record=\"%s\"" | |||
| " content_time_base_indicator=%u" | |||
| " content_time_base_value=\"%"PRIu64"\"" | |||
| " metadata_time_base_value=\"%"PRIu64"\"" | |||
| " content_id=%u" | |||
| " time_base_association_data_length=%u" | |||
| " time_base_association_data=\"%s\"", | |||
| desc24_get_metadata_application_format(p_desc), | |||
| desc24_get_metadata_application_format_identifier(p_desc), | |||
| desc24_get_content_reference_id_record_flag(p_desc), | |||
| desc24_get_content_reference_id_length(p_desc), | |||
| psz_content, // desc24_get_content_reference_id_data(p_desc) | |||
| desc24_get_content_time_base_indicator(p_desc), | |||
| desc24_get_content_time_base_value(p_desc), | |||
| desc24_get_metadata_time_base_value(p_desc), | |||
| desc24_get_content_id(p_desc), | |||
| desc24_get_time_base_association_data_length(p_desc), | |||
| psz_time_base // desc24_get_time_base_association_data(p_desc) | |||
| ); | |||
| } | |||
| } | |||
| #ifdef __cplusplus | |||
| } | |||
| #endif | |||
| #endif | |||
